Output 3f6665c6f8be20fafc93d805ca011ec8b741aec1bf81df682bafefead1c33342:0

value
50412098
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d0d984b238d28ed5a19f69c97d820f124bbd1c2 OP_EQUALVERIFY OP_CHECKSIG
address
1DrpZe1S7JfqHtsMvAGXNvA465wFeakRkj
transaction
3f6665c6f8be20fafc93d805ca011ec8b741aec1bf81df682bafefead1c33342
spent
true